Analysis of the processing of internal parallel move whole cycloidal gear by generating method

Chunlin Zhang

Open publisher page 0 citations

Abstract

The working profile of internal parallel move whole cycloidal gear is made up of epicycloid and hypocycloid entirely,according to the theory of meshing of gears and the nature of the cycloid,deals with the derivation of the tool tooth profile equation by using the gear tooth profile equation for the whole cycloidal gear in theory,and investigates the processing methods of the internal whole cycloidal gear,proves the possibility that the whole cycloidal gear can be used in internal parallel move gear mechanism,also provides theoretic fundament for designing incorrectly internal parallel move whole cycloidal gear.
